The South Carolina School for the Deaf and the Blind announced Tuesday that its Special Olympics unified soccer team has been invited to the 2010 USA National Games to represent the state of South Carolina.

The unified soccer team is made up of seven students from the South Carolina School for the Deaf and the Blind. On the team from our area, Curtis Sparkman of Andrews, and Christopher McLeod of Dillon will be heading to Lincoln, Nebraska this summer to compete in the nationals. The rest of the team members are listed below.

The Special Olympics 2010 USA National Games in Lincoln, Nebraska will take place July 18-23. The team recently brought home the Gold Medal from the State Fall Games in Anderson. The SCSDB says this is a major accomplishment for SCSDB athletics, as it is the very first time they have had a unified soccer team.
